Been a crazy couple weeks in Maury County. Columbia Central high school fired their head coach, Jason Hoath, the first day after dead period, and now he’s been officially hired by their crosstown rival Spring Hill high school.
 

That now makes 3 former coaches from Columbia Central that have been hired at Spring Hill the last few days, and reportedly a 4th coach is considering the opportunity to leave Columbia for Spring Hill. When they play at the end of season, this will sure create some extra drama. 
 

What is the deal in Maury County? Anybody know the story?

An overall record of 23-31, 7-22 region record, only 2 wins vs teams that finished with a winning record(3A and 4A teams) and ZERO wins vs a 5A opponent with a winning record in 5 years, numerous discipline problems........but yeah it's politics....get real!! Columbia has way too much talent to be that bad and before all the apologist get on here, yes they won a playoff game last year vs a Gallatin team in triple OT that was 6-7 but actually only 4-7 on the field.  2 of their wins were Covid wins.  Howard Stone was axed after 4 years and he had a winning record and a state runner-up and yet you never once heard the absolute meltdown and whining that these apologist have now. The program is more important than one coach or one player.  The program and it's players deserve the opportunity to compete at a high level.  Those numbers mentioned previously don't reflect a program that was competing at a high level!
